Most Kia models have the smart key or remote/fob key. The keys have an transponder chip that needs to be programmed to begin the car. The chips used in these keys vary from 1995 to 2000. They are known as Texas crypto 4D type 13 or T5.

In addition to a replacement key, you may also require a new battery for the fob. The CR2032 Lithium battery is the most commonly used battery used in Kia remotes. They are available at most automotive stores. Remove the old battery from your vehicle and store it in a safe place.
